一、什麼是abs()函數
Java中的abs()函數是一個數學函數,主要用於返回一個數的絕對值。這個函數是Java中的Math類的一個靜態函數,可以直接通過類名調用該函數。
二、使用abs()函數的基本語法
double result = Math.abs(number);
上述代碼中,number是需要求絕對值的數,result是返回的絕對值。abs()函數的返回值類型與number的類型相同。
三、abs()函數的用法示例
示例1:求整數的絕對值
int number1 = -10; int number2 = 20; int result1 = Math.abs(number1); int result2 = Math.abs(number2); System.out.println("number1的絕對值是:" + result1);//輸出 10 System.out.println("number2的絕對值是:" + result2);//輸出 20
上述代碼中,我們定義了兩個整數number1和number2,並分別求出它們的絕對值result1和result2,最後將結果輸出。這裡的結果分別為10和20,與我們預期的一致。
示例2:求小數的絕對值
double number3 = -3.14; double number4 = 2.718; double result3 = Math.abs(number3); double result4 = Math.abs(number4); System.out.println("number3的絕對值是:" + result3);//輸出 3.14 System.out.println("number4的絕對值是:" + result4);//輸出 2.718
上述代碼中,我們定義了兩個小數number3和number4,並分別求出它們的絕對值result3和result4,最後將結果輸出。這裡的結果分別為3.14和2.718,與我們預期的一致。
示例3:求負數的絕對值
int number5 = -5; int number6 = -8; int result5 = Math.abs(number5); int result6 = Math.abs(number6); System.out.println("number5的絕對值是:" + result5);//輸出 5 System.out.println("number6的絕對值是:" + result6);//輸出 8
上述代碼中,我們定義了兩個負數number5和number6,並分別求出它們的絕對值result5和result6,最後將結果輸出。這裡的結果分別為5和8,與我們預期的一致。
四、結論
在Java中,abs()函數是一個非常常用的數學函數,主要用於返回一個數的絕對值。使用該函數可以非常方便地實現一些計算操作,提高代碼的編寫效率。
原創文章,作者:KTTS,如若轉載,請註明出處:https://www.506064.com/zh-hant/n/136811.html